A transformer exploded near the Movie Tavern in Tucker on Saturday afternoon, leaving the theater without power and disrupting traffic around the area.

Gabriel Owens, a Decaturish contributor, was in the theater watching the 2:40 p.m. showing of the “Avengers: Endgame” movie. The lights went out 10 minutes into the film.

One of the managers of the theater told patrons that a transformer blew at the Lavista Business Center on Weems Road, directly behind the Movie Tavern. The incident affected nearby traffic lights, backing up traffic. The movie theater is located on LaVista Road.

Georgia Power said the estimated time of restoration is 5 p.m.

DeKalb County Fire Rescue was not immediately available for comment. This story will be updated when more information becomes available.
